用C语言实现:输出9*9乘法口诀表。 首先,我们需要了解9*9乘法表的输出后的形式。形式如下: 所以这里我们需要定义两个变量i、j,分别控制行和列的循环输出,并在内循环中设置换行条件i==j。 但如果想让你的乘法表看起来更美观,则需要打印时的乘法结果输出采用%2d的形式进行右对齐。 输出乘法口诀表。 #include<st...
c语言练习8——输出9*9 乘法表 #include<stdio.h>#include<stdlib.h>/*题目:输出9*9 口诀。*/intmain() { system("color 1F");//设定显示框为蓝底白字system("mode con cols=80 lines=30");//固定显示框尺寸/***程序主体分割线(顶部)***/inta,b,i; printf("\n\n ———九九乘法表———\...
printf("\n");//使程序每打印完第一行的乘法表之后,再换行 } return 0; } 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 但是这样的乘法表打印出来 会有人喜欢吗? 所以我们要在程序里面加上一个判断结构,在打印乘法表之前 进行一下判断,当被乘数(i) 小于乘数(j)时, 跳...
#include<string.h> /*输出乘法口诀表*/ int main() { int num_1,num_2,sum; for(num_1=1;num_1<=9;num_1++) { for(num_2=1;num_2<=9;num_2++) { sum=num_1*num_2; printf("%d%s%d%s%d " ,num_2,"*",num_1,"=",sum); } printf("\n"); } return 0; }...
用c语言在屏幕上输出9*9乘法口诀表-创新互联 #includeint main() {int i = 0; for (i = 1; i<= 9; i++)//这里的i代表行数 {int j = 0; for (j = 1; j<=i ; j++)//这里的j代表列数 {printf("%d*%d=%-2d ", i, j, i * j);//打印一行口诀...
在C语言中,使用for循环输出9×9乘法表是一个常见的编程练习。为了完成这个任务,你需要遵循一定的步骤和逻辑。以下是如何使用for循环来输出9×9乘法表的详细解答: 1. 初始化变量以控制for循环 首先,你需要定义并初始化两个变量,通常称为i和j,它们将分别用于控制外层循环和内层循环。这两个循环将分别代表乘法表的...
a[i][j]=i*j; //a[i][j]赋值,分别对应乘法表里面的i*j,就是a[i][j]=i*j;printf("9*9乘法口诀表:\n");for(i=0,j=0;j<10;j++)printf("%4d",a[i][j]); //输出第一行,a[0][j]printf("\n");for(i=1;i<10;i++){ for(j=0;j<=i;j++)printf("%4d"...
楼主你好!根据你的要求如下,不知道符合你的意思吗?include<stdio.h> int main(){ int i,k;printf("九九乘法表:\n");for(i=1;i<=9;i++){ for(k=1;k<=i;k++){ printf("%dx%d=%d ",i,k,i*k);} printf("\n");} } 希望我的回答对你有帮助!
8*9=72 9*9=81 分析:① 这需要编写一个循环结构的程序。② 需要循环嵌套。外循环控制打印第几行,内循环控制打印某一行的若干个等式。程序如下:main( ){ int m,n;for(m=1;m<=9;m++){ for (n=1;n<=m;n++)printf("%1d*%1d=%-4d",m,n,m*n);printf("\n");} } ...
include "stdio.h"int main(){ int i,j;for(i=1;i<=9;i++){ for(j=1;j<=i;j++){ printf("%dX%d=%d ",i,j,i*j);} printf("\n");} }